摘要

目前大多数油田废水经处理后直接用于回注,其控制指标是含油量和悬浮物,主要利用“二段”和“三段”治理工艺进行净化。随着国内大部分油田进入三次采油期,废水的产生量增多,一部分废水需排放到地表水体中。相应地对外排废水的CODCr指标提出了要求,过去的回注用水处理工艺无法满足需要,这就给很多油田的外排废水处理提出了新的研究课题。作者针对油田废水中CODCr的去除,介绍了国内研究单位主要采用的生物处理、混凝沉淀、电化学等几个方法的研究情况。

Abstract

Nowadays most oil-field wastewater is refilled into underground after treated by“two-stage”or “three-stage” technics.The main technical control parameters are the concentration of oil and SS.The amount of wastewater is increasing , because domestic oil-fields have entered the third period of oil extraction, some of which has to be discharged into surface water.Meanwhile, the CODCr of discharged wastewater becomes one of the technical control targets, and the past technics which were used to treat refilled water can not meet the demands any more.Therefore a new study task aiming at the discharging wastewater treatment in many oil-fields appears.Domestic research institutions focus on biological treatment,flocculation and agglomeration and electrochemistry and so on to remove CODCr from oil-field discharging wastewater.
